1) Carbon Trust

1) Carbon Trust

Carbon Trust aims to hasten the transition to a low-carbon economy by collaborating with businesses to minimize carbon emissions now and in the future.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: United Kingdom
  • City: London
  • Started in: 2001
  • Number of investments: 22
  • Number of exits: 5

You can find their website here.

2) Clean Energy Trust

2) Clean Energy Trust

Early-stage startups working on clean energy, decarbonization, and environmental sustainability are supported by the Clean Energy Trust.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: United States
  • City: Chicago
  • Started in: 2010
  • Founders: Amy Francetic, Michael Polsky, Nick Pritzker
  • Number of investments: 37
  • Number of exits: 3

You can find their website here.

3) Rockstart

3) Rockstart

Rockstart is an early-stage investor that supports innovators with a social mission in the energy, agrifood, and emerging technology sectors.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: The Netherlands
  • City: Amsterdam
  • Started in: 2011
  • Founders: Bjorn Brekel, Don Ritzen, James Digby, Koen Wagemakers, Oscar Kneppers, Rune Theill, Susana Arévalo
  • Number of investments: 175
  • Number of exits: 12
  • Accelerator Duration (in weeks): 24

You can find their website here.

4) Fledge

4) Fledge

Fledge is a global network of business accelerators focused on for-profit enterprises with a social goal.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: United States
  • City: Seattle
  • Started in: 2012
  • Founders: Francesco Persivale, Luni Libes, Roberto Persivale
  • Number of investments: 36
  • Accelerator Duration (in weeks): 7

You can find their website here.

5) NextEnergy

5) NextEnergy

NextEnergy is a 501(c)(3) non-profit corporation.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: United States
  • City: Detroit
  • Started in: 2002

You can find their website here.

6) Third Derivative

6) Third Derivative

Third Derivative is a renewable energy and climate technology accelerator.

Details of the startup:

  • Started in: 2020
  • Founders: Bryan Hassin, Elaine Hsieh, Jon Creyts, Josh Agenbroad
  • Number of investments: 6

You can find their website here.

7) Paris Ventures

7) Paris Ventures

Gerdau's Corporate Venture Capital Program, Paris Ventures, invests in and supports entrepreneurs who are changing the built world.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: Brazil
  • City: São Paulo
  • Started in: 2020
  • Number of investments: 6

You can find their website here.

8) Walerud Ventures

8) Walerud Ventures

As investors, advisors, and part-time workers, Walerud Ventures joins pre-seed and seed stage enterprises. Deep technology that is good for the environment.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: Sweden
  • City: Stockholm
  • Started in: 2002
  • Founders: Bengt Walerud, Caroline Walerud, Jane Walerud
  • Number of investments: 23
  • Number of exits: 8

You can find their website here.

9) Commercialization Reactor

9) Commercialization Reactor

We help deep-tech startups by creating, accelerating, and investing in them.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: Latvia
  • City: Riga
  • Started in: 2009
  • Founders: Nikolai Adamovitch, Voldemars Bredikis
  • Number of investments: 1
  • Accelerator Duration (in weeks): 24

You can find their website here.

11) ACCIONA I'MNOVATION

11) ACCIONA I'MNOVATION

Acciona's innovation platform, ACCIONA I'MNOVATION, aims to improve the company's technological capabilities and that of its R&D centers.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: Spain
  • City: Alcobendas
  • Number of investments: 6

You can find their website here.

12) Techstars Energy Accelerator in Partnership with Equinor

12) Techstars Energy Accelerator in Partnership with Equinor

The Techstars Energy Accelerator, in collaboration with Equinor, works on disruptive energy solutions.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: Norway
  • City: Oslo
  • Number of investments: 10
  • Accelerator Duration (in weeks): 13

You can find their website here.

13) EIT Climate-KIC Accelerator Spain

13) EIT Climate-KIC Accelerator Spain

The EIT Climate-KIC Accelerator Spain is a global warming acceleration program.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: Spain
  • City: Valencia
  • Started in: 2014
  • Number of investments: 3

You can find their website here.

21) EnergyLab Scaleup Program

21) EnergyLab Scaleup Program

The EnergyLab Scaleup Program is an accelerator program for promising renewable energy startups in their late stages.

Details of the startup:

  • Country: Australia
  • City: Sydney
  • Accelerator Duration (in weeks): 26
